Aert van der Neer (artist) Dutch, 1603/1604 - 1677 Moonlit Landscape with Bridge, probably 1648/1650 oil on panel Overall: 78.4 x 110.2 cm (30 7/8 x 43 3/8 in.) framed: 132.7 x 101.6 x 6.4 cm (52 1/4 x 40 x 2 1/2 in.) Patrons' Permanent Fund 1990.6.1 |

Provenance
Jacob van Beek Fredsz.; (sale, Jeronimo De Vries, Amsterdam, 2 June 1828, no. 49); Engelberts.[1] F. Tielens, Brussels. J. Walter, London. Baron Hans Heinrich Thyssen-Bornemisza, Lugano and London [1921-2002]; Baron Bentinck Thyssen, London;[2] (Galerie Sanct Lucas, Vienna, by 1989); purchased 29 January 1990 by NGA.
[1] Cornelis Hofstede de Groot, A Catalogue Raisonné of the Works of the Most Eminent Dutch Painters of the Seventeenth Century..., 8 vols., trans. from the German edition, London, 1907-1927, 7: 406, states that "Engelberts" purchased the picture for 200 fl. An annotated copy of the sale catalogue in the Frick Art Reference Library, New York, records the same information (copy in NGA curatorial files).
[2] According to the Galerie Sanct Lucas, the picture had been in the Thyssen family for three generations before its sale. Thyssen-Bornemisza also per Schultz, 2002, no. 528. It was on loan to the Gemäldegalerie, Düsseldorf as of 1982, per Bachmann 1982, p. 68-73.
